Moloko,

This looks like you either didn't include the initrd.img file on your tape,
or didn't specify "root=/dev/ram0" in your parmfile.

I am installing Redhat Linux 7.2  downloaded from the ftp siteon an
LPAR. The following is the error I get when I bootup:

VSF: cannot open root device "" or 01:00
Please append a correct "root=" boot option
kernel Panic: VFS: Unable to mount root FS on 01:00
